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
44 13944 94821411 892560 264921
295961239 375246754
295961239 375246754
457828713 598849 637996 020302
All about undefined
Interested in learning more?
295961239 375246754
457828713 598849 637996 020302
See more
1489904655 06120729373 69253805342
4024 473087 1824400626
See more
23 475090186
10 16823 9871
See more